The Algal Bloom's Devastating Aftermath
An algal bloom, specifically of the Karenia cristata species, began its deadly reign in March 2025, wreaking havoc on marine life in South Australia. This phenomenon, coupled with a concurrent marine heatwave, created a perfect storm that severely disrupted the delicate balance of the ecosystem.
A Food Shortage Crisis
One of the most striking findings is the link between the algal bloom and a severe food shortage for dolphins. Dr. Catherine Kemper, a former curator of mammals at the South Australian Museum, suspects that the primary cause of death for common dolphins was a lack of food. Southern calamari, a key prey species for dolphins, suffered a catastrophic decline in population, with government research showing an 80% drop below baseline levels in affected areas.
Emaciated Dolphins: A Stark Warning
Many of the dolphins found dead were severely emaciated, a clear sign of malnutrition. Dr. Mike Bossley, a dolphin researcher, notes that while dolphins face various threats like boat strikes and fishing gear entanglement, the high number of skinny dolphins in 2025 suggests a widespread lack of prey, particularly squid. This points to the algal bloom's direct impact on the dolphin's food sources.
The Heatwave's Role
The marine heatwave, which has affected southern Australia since September 2024, may have further exacerbated the situation. Heatwaves can disrupt marine ecosystems, impacting the availability and distribution of prey species. In this case, the heatwave likely compounded the effects of the algal bloom, creating an even more challenging environment for dolphins to find adequate food.
The Need for Systematic Postmortems
The disbanding of the marine mammal postmortem program at the SA Museum in 2023 has hindered our understanding of the algal bloom's impact on cetaceans. Dr. Kemper and Dr. Bossley have called for the reinstatement of systematic postmortems to better understand the long-term effects of such environmental disasters on marine wildlife.
